PEM vehicle related projects and companies funded by US-DoE
| Company | Subject | Specifications | Partners |
| Ford | direct-hydrogen-fueled PEMFC system for transportation | I: H2 infrastructure, II: 2 subcontractors deliver 50 kW (net) system (goal: 2,7 kg/kW, 0,25 mg Pt/cm2) | DTI, Plug Power, IFC |
| GM | R&D on PEMFC for transportation | methanol reformate 30 kW (net) system | 3 * Delphi, Delco Electr. |
| IFC | integrated power system for transportation | compact ambient pressure standalone FC system with reformer | ADL, Texaco |
| Plug Power LLC | integrated power system for transportation | PEM stack, flexible fuel processor, balance-of plant for 50 kW (net) system (40% at partial load, 0,25 kW/l, 2.000 h) | ADL, Masco, Texaco |
| Allied Signal - AES | R&D on 50 kW, high efficiency, high power density, CO-tolerant PEMFC system | 50 kW (net) FC system for methanol/gasoline reformed hydrogen (40% at partial load, 0,35 kW/l, 0,35 kW/kg, 100 $/kW) | Allied Signal-ASRT, Allied Signal Automotive |
| Energy Partners | development of composite bipolar collector plates and advanced reformate FC stack design for transportation | bipolar collector plates (graphite, binder, flow field design, molding, heating&cooling, economic analysis, manufacturing for mass production), stack design for reformate (collector plates, MEA, architecture). I: 10 cell stack, II: 50 kW (net) system | |
| ADL | advanced fuel processor development | 50 kW fuel gasoline, ethanol reformer | Universal Ott Prod., Texaco, Modine Manufact. |
| HBT | fuel flexible UOB fuel processor system development | 50 kW integrated fuel flexible reformer and 50 kW humidified low temperature shift reactor | |
| 3M Co. | High performance, low cost membrane electrode assemblies for PEMFC | 5 layer EA based on new nanostructured thin film catalyst and support, Continuous low cost process vor high volume manufacture, CO tolerance | IFC, Energy Partners |
| ElectroChem | layered bipolar plates for PEMFC stacks | new separator plate design and manufacturing, resistive to corrosion, impermeable, high electric conductivity, lower cost. 6" by 6" prototype stack | |
| IGT | development of 10 kW bipolar separator plate | low cost graphite molded composite separator plate (230 cm2) with high cost reduction. Manufacturing line design. | Superior graphite, Stimsonite |
| Foster-Miller | low-cost, high temp., SPE membrane for fuel cells | low-cost, high temperature (150-200°C) SPE membrane. 90% reduction in fuel crossover, improved strength and ion exchange capacity. (320 cm2 in 1 kW stack). | Giner Inc. |
| Spectracorp. Ltd. | Development and optimization of porous carbon papers suitable for gas diffusion electrodes | porous carbon fibre based gas diffusion electrodes (pore size, distribution, density, conductivity and thickness) tested on 160 cm2 MEA.. | Physical Science |
| Allied Signal - AES | turbocompressor for PEMFC | compact low-weight efficient air compressor concentrated at improving low flows. | |
| ADL | development of 2nd generation scroll compressor expander module for PEMFC pressurization | compact, reliable and efficient scroll compressor/expander module (CEM). | Scroll Corp., Acentech Inc. |
| Meruit Inc. | Electrically boosted gas bearing turbocompressor for fuel cells | gas bearing in combined journal and thrust bearings | Test Devices Inc. |
| Vairex Corp. | variable displacement compressor development | 3.2 const. P ratio, mass delivery variation 10:1 | |
| Thiokol Corp. | high-pressure conformable hydrogen storage for FC vehicles | conformable tank geometry for 300 bar | Aerotech Corp. |
| Thermo Power Corp., Tecogen Div. | advanced chemical hydride hydrogen generation /storage system for PEMFC vehicles | 50 kW equivalent H2 supply chemical hydride/organic slurry storage system | |
| Argonne Natl Lab. | Catalytic partial oxidation reformer for gasoline | catalytic partial oxidation reformer for gasoline, methanol, ethanol, natural gas. Highly dynamic, no warming up. Bifunctional catalyst, T= 750°C, 80% for premium gasoline. Test in 10 kW prototype reformer. Integrate with shift and CO clean-up. | |
| Los Alamos Natl Lab | PEMFC and CO cleanup R&D | CO tolerance of PEMFC, methanol FC, innovative PEM components and systems, PROX system. | |
| LBNL | electrode kinetics and electrocatalysis | new catalyst research by surface preparation and analysis. Pt1-x Mx alloy surfaces. Goal: 0,1 % CO. | |
| Oak Ridge Natl Lab | carbon fiber/CVI bipolar plate | slurry molded carbon fiber material with a carbon chemical vapor infiltrated (CVI) sealed surface as bipolar plate. | |
| Pacific Northwest Natl Lab | microchannel fuel processor development | onboard fuel processor, vaporization of methanol 400 ml/min in 4 micro channel heat exchangers for 50 kW auto system. |
